TIDA definition

TIDA means the Treasure Island Development Authority, a California non-profit public benefit corporation, or any successor public agency designated by or under law, which may include the City or the San Francisco Port Commission.
TIDA means Treasure Island Development Authority, a California nonprofit public benefit corporation.

More Definitions of TIDA

TIDA is the Treasure Island Development Authority, a non-profit, public benefit agency dedicated to the economic redevelopment of NSTI. TIDA has the rights to administer Tidelands Trust property, and is the local reuse authority for purposes of the redevelopment and conversion of NSTI to productive civilian uses. TIDA also performs and administers vital municipal services for the residential and daytime population during the interim reuse of the former military base.
TIDA means the Treasure Island Development Authority, acting by and through its Executive Director, unless expressly stated otherwise.
